After learning about Pavlov in class, Wendy wanted to condition her own dog, Beelzebub, to salivate at the sound of a bell. Which of the following would be the most effective method for Wendy to use to produce a strong conditioned response in Beelzebub?
A) Present the bell and the food at the same time.
B) Present the bell and then after it stops ringing, present the food.
C) Present the bell first, and then present the food while the bell is still ringing.
D) Present the food and then, after the food is eaten, present the bell.
